Twitter map shows most of U.S. thinks Steph Curry is NBA MVP
Jesse D. Garrabrant / National Basketball Association / Getty
Twitter users appear to be favoring Stephen Curry as the 2020-21 NBA MVP.
A map created by Sportsinsider.com based on geotagged Twitter data from the last month - 300,000 tweets - shows the Golden State Warriors star is the most popular pick to take home the award across the United States. Nikola Jokic was the second-most popular pick, followed by Joel Embiid.

Here's the full breakdown:
Stephen Curry: 31 states
Nikola Jokic: 14 states
Joel Embiid: 3 states
Giannis Antetokounmpo: 1 state
Damian Lillard: 1 state
